The Old Mill Inn & Spa is a Toronto
landmark, a picturesque English-style inn complete with beamed
ceilings, glowing fireplaces and original flagstone flooring.
Built amid the original 200-year-old King's Mill, the Old Mill
is set in tranquil gardens and parklands along the Humber River.
As an addition to its extensive meeting and conference
facilities, the Old Mill offers 57 rooms and suites provided
with such amenities as fireplaces, whirlpool tubs, 32-inch
televisions, CD sound systems and private bars. Guests unwind
and rejuvenate with professional yet personal attention at The
Spa at the Old Mill. The inn's location puts the traveler only
fifteen minutes from Toronto's business district, theatres, art
galleries, and museums.

The
Old Mill's fifty seven Tudor-style rooms and suites are finished in
ten distinct colour themes. All suites have hardwood flooring
and area rugs; some rooms have sleigh or four poster beds. All
rooms have views of the Humber Valley parklands. To maximize
privacy and tranquility, the inn is designed with guest rooms
located on only one side of the corridor. Every room has an
all-season fireplace, a private in-room bar, 32-inch television,
stereo system, and operable windows. Bathrooms feature oversized
deep soaking whirlpool tubs, separate glass shower enclosure,
and music piped in from the room stereo system. Business guests
appreciate the inn's high-speed Internet connection (two ports),
three telephones (two for conference). All guests enjoy nightly
turn-down service. |

The
Old Mill Inn & Spa has several exquisite dining choices that
have made the inn one of Toronto's favourite special occasion
destinations. The main dining room has a warm, romantic glow,
superb food, impeccable service and live music six nights a
week. Five times winner of the prestigious CAA "Four
Diamond" Award, the executive and restaurant chefs have
pooled their talents to create a sophisticated contemporary
menu. The Tea Room Grill offers an alternative dinner and
dancing setting and features a menu of lighter fare. Two
exceptional private rooms make the ideal environment for group
celebrations. A buffet lunch and a la carte lunch menu is served
daily. Sunday brunch and Sunday evening family dinner buffet are
firm favourites. An exceptional English afternoon tea has been
served in the gorgeous Tea Room since 1914, and continues to be
a Toronto tradition.
